About the Role:
The Patient Services Representative plays a critical role in ensuring a seamless and positive experience for patients within healthcare settings such as physician offices and hospitals. This position is responsible for managing patient registration and billing processes accurately and efficiently, serving as the primary point of contact for patients regarding their medical insurance and billing inquiries. The role requires meticulous attention to detail to handle sensitive patient information and to ensure compliance with healthcare regulations and billing standards. By facilitating clear communication between patients, healthcare providers, and insurance companies, the Patient Services Representative helps to optimize operational workflows and enhance patient satisfaction. Ultimately, this position contributes significantly to the financial health of the organization while supporting the delivery of high-quality patient care.
Minimum Qualifications:
- High school diploma or equivalent.
- Experience with patient registration and billing in a healthcare setting.
- Familiarity with medical terminology and medical insurance processes.
- Proficiency in using fax machines and basic office equipment.
- Strong attention to detail and ability to handle sensitive information confidentially.
Preferred Qualifications:
- Associate degree or certification in medical office administration or related field.
- Experience working in a physician office or hospital billing department.
- Knowledge of electronic health record (EHR) systems and healthcare software.
- Excellent manual dexterity for handling documentation and office equipment efficiently.
- Strong interpersonal and communication skills to enhance patient interactions.
Responsibilities:
- Register patients by collecting and verifying personal and insurance information accurately.
- Process patient billing and payments, including handling insurance claims and resolving billing discrepancies.
- Maintain detailed and organized patient records, ensuring confidentiality and compliance with HIPAA regulations.
- Communicate effectively with patients, healthcare providers, and insurance companies to address questions and resolve issues.
- Operate office equipment such as fax machines and electronic health record systems to facilitate documentation and communication.
